Transaction 3f80af62244ee8934b430ede2f75cfa9b18b124b04b9c0a424fb3b177c946f17

block
26772117e796704cf15fa95d00a702cf8eb3e78e6062c180fbc3a55b04850cb5

1 Input

5 Outputs